This spectacular European-style terrain, located directly off the back side of famous Gold Hill, will be served by a new quad lift. Situated above tree line, the natural, wide-open bowl offers advanced and expert skiing in an unbelievably scenic setting. The opening of Revelation Bowl is just part of Telluride's incredible expansion this year. Public hike-to access in Black Iron Bowl, Palmyra Peak and Gold Hill Chutes 6-10 opened to rave reviews in January. All told, the resort has expanded by nearly 400 acres, offering the most stunning skiing and riding on the continent over its 2000 acres.
